Tiantian Zhang
About
Tiantian Zhang has authored 160 papers that have received a total of 2.5k indexed citations.
This includes 55 papers in Molecular Biology, 27 papers in Oncology and 20 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ics. The topics of these papers are Fatty Acid Research and Health (14 papers), Seaweed-derived Bioactive Compounds (7 papers) and Lipid metabolism and biosynthesis (6 papers). Tiantian Zhang is often cited by papers focused on Fatty Acid Research and Health (14 papers), Seaweed-derived Bioactive Compounds (7 papers) and Lipid metabolism and biosynthesis (6 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Japan. Tiantian Zhang's co-authors include Yuming Wang, Changhu Xue, Teruyoshi Yanagita, Chengcheng Wang and Lingyu Zhang and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Renewable and Sustainable Energy Reviews and Molecular and Cellular Biology.
